The Digital Overload Dilemma
When touchscreens first started taking control of control panels, they felt like the future: clean, adjustable, and filled with features. They eliminated clutter and enabled car manufacturers to simplify their insides with less physical elements. But as more functions were buried within digital menus, motorists started to articulate problems.
Touchscreens often require several steps to carry out basic tasks like adjusting the climate or changing the radio terminal. Unlike switches, they do not have the intuitive muscle memory that allows a driver to change a setting without taking their eyes off the road. With a lot occurring on-screen, it ends up being all as well easy to obtain sidetracked-- something nobody wants when taking a trip at freeway speeds.
The Return of Tactile Functionality
One of the biggest benefits of buttons is their tactile responses. You can feel them without requiring to look. This sensory reinforcement makes them not simply practical however safer for vehicle drivers. When your hand naturally knows where the quantity knob is or exactly how far to push a button to activate the defrost, it decreases the requirement to look down or far from the roadway. And while touchscreens offer comfort for infomercial and navigating, the crucial daily features-- like risk lights, audio controls, and HVAC-- feel far better fit to physical controls.
As a matter of fact, lots of motorists who formerly advocated electronic systems have shared admiration for more recent designs that blend modern aesthetic appeals with the functional feel of traditional controls. It's not about rejecting innovation-- it's concerning improving functionality.
A Balanced Design Philosophy
Developers have actually paid attention to this changing belief. As opposed to abandoning displays, they're rethinking just how they're incorporated. The very best insides currently strike an equilibrium in between electronic flexibility and analog accuracy. That suggests purposefully putting switches for necessary features while using digital user interfaces for applications, navigation, and media.
This hybrid method is particularly prominent in cars developed for long-distance driving or family members. The ease of pressing a switch without messing up with a menu makes a big distinction when you're attempting to stay concentrated, comfy, and risk-free. Even in cars recognized for sophisticated tech, a straightforward rotary dial or responsive control can be the attribute that wins over vehicle drivers searching for thoughtful layout.
